1. 05 Jun, 2012 1 commit
  2. 18 May, 2011 1 commit
  3. 02 Feb, 2011 1 commit
  4. 26 Oct, 2010 3 commits
  5. 30 Jan, 2010 1 commit
  6. 29 Jan, 2010 1 commit
    • Martin Nordholts's avatar
      app: Have separate output gimpdir for test cases · 3612ef2d
      Martin Nordholts authored
      Make our test cases write gimpdir files in a dedicate output directory
      by changing GIMP2_DIRECTORY at runtime. This ends the writing to the
      source directory which make distcheck doesn't like, and it also allows
      us to have a separate expected sessionrc for the session management
      test. In that test we load a GIMP 2.6 formated sessionrc but write one
      updated for 2.8.
      
      We perform this change by passing the builddir through an environment
      variable to the test cases. The patch also does some generalizations
      in gimp-app-test-utils.c and adapts test cases accordingly.
      
      Also do an adjustment in sessionrc on the toolbox size since
      GIMP/GTK+/X/whatever has a tendency to adjust that during runs. The
      new size is stable for the moment.
      3612ef2d
  7. 08 Jan, 2010 1 commit
  8. 24 Dec, 2009 1 commit
    • Martin Nordholts's avatar
      app/tests: Fix warnings about files not existing · 780ebd7c
      Martin Nordholts authored
      Let each test sets GIMP2_DIRECTORY on their own through the help of a
      new test utility function gimp_test_utils_set_gimp2_directory() that
      is compiled into its own lib which tests are then linked with. Also,
      instead of using "/tmp/gimpdir", we use "gimpdir-empty" in the source
      dir. This way we get rid of a bunch of annoying warnings when running
      the tests and have more control.
      780ebd7c
  9. 17 Jan, 2009 1 commit
    • Michael Natterer's avatar
      Change licence to GPLv3 (and to LGPLv3 for libgimp). · d9b5207a
      Michael Natterer authored
      2009-01-17  Michael Natterer  <mitch@gimp.org>
      
      	* all files with a GPL header and all COPYING files:
      
      	Change licence to GPLv3 (and to LGPLv3 for libgimp).
      
      	Cleaned up some copyright headers and regenerated the parsers in
      	the ImageMap plugin.
      
      
      svn path=/trunk/; revision=27913
      d9b5207a
  10. 09 Dec, 2006 1 commit
  11. 28 Mar, 2006 1 commit
  12. 18 Apr, 2001 1 commit
    • Michael Natterer's avatar
      app/Makefile.am removed · 63d3ff38
      Michael Natterer authored
      2001-04-18  Michael Natterer  <mitch@gimp.org>
      
      	* app/Makefile.am
      	* app/channel_ops.[ch]: removed
      
      	* app/gimpdrawable-offset.[ch]
      	* app/gimpimage-duplicate.[ch]: new files without GUI.
      
      	* app/gui/Makefile.am
      	* app/gui/offset-dialog.[ch]: new files.
      
      	* app/gui/commands.c
      	* app/pdb/channel_ops_cmds.c
      	* po/POTFILES.in
      	* tools/pdbgen/Makefile.am
      	* tools/pdbgen/enums.pl
      	* tools/pdbgen/pdb/channel_ops.pdb: changed accordingly.
      63d3ff38
  13. 16 Dec, 2000 1 commit
    • Sven Neumann's avatar
      Last-minute cleanup: · dfa2bed5
      Sven Neumann authored
      2000-12-16  Sven Neumann  <sven@gimp.org>
      
      	Last-minute cleanup:
      
      	* app/gimpdrawableF.h
      	* app/gimphistogramF.h
      	* app/gimpimageF.h
      	* app/gimplistF.h
      	* app/gimplutF.h
      	* app/gimpobjectF.h
      	* app/gimpsetF.h
      	* app/layerF.h
      	* app/parasitelistF.h: removed these files
      
      	* app/Makefile.am
      	* tools/pdbgen/Makefile.am: changed accordingly
      
      	* app/[almost every file]: include cleanup
      dfa2bed5
  14. 24 Oct, 1999 1 commit
    • Sven Neumann's avatar
      get rid of remaining (invisible) layers after merging visible layers · 2df06061
      Sven Neumann authored
              * libgimp/gimpexport.c: get rid of remaining (invisible) layers
              after merging visible layers
      
              * app/channel_ops.[ch]: applied a patch from Garry R. Osgood that
      	seems to fix bugs #2261 and #2382 (crashes when using offset).
              A few more changes made the dialog actually work...
      
              * app/ops_buttons.c: plugged a memleak I introduced yesterday
      
      --Sven
      2df06061
  15. 22 Jul, 1999 1 commit
    • Michael Natterer's avatar
      new ui for the "Layer Offset" dialog. · a4c1e8a5
      Michael Natterer authored
      1999-07-22  Michael Natterer  <mitschel@cs.tu-berlin.de>
      
      	* app/channel_ops.[ch]: new ui for the "Layer Offset" dialog.
      
      	* app/channels_dialog.c
      	* app/layers_dialog.c: major code cleanup: Folded some callbacks
      	into common ones, "widget" instead of "w", indentation, ...
      
      	* app/commands.c
      	* app/interface.[ch]
      	* app/global_edit.c: the query boxes must be shown by the caller
      	now. There's no need to split up the string for the message box
      	manually as the Gtk 1.2 label widget handles newlines corectly.
      	Added the "edge_lock" toggle to the "Shrink Selection" dialog.
      	Nicer spacings for the query and message boxes.
      
      	* app/ink.c: tried to grab the pointer in the blob preview but
      	failed. Left the code there as a reminder (commented out).
      
      	* app/menus.c: reordered <Image>/Select.
      
      	I was bored and grep-ed the sources for ancient or deprecated stuff:
      
      	* app/about_dialog.[ch]
      	* app/actionarea.[ch]
      	* app/app_procs.c
      	* app/brush_edit.c
      	* app/brush_select.c
      	* app/color_select.c
      	* app/convert.c
      	* app/devices.c
      	* app/gdisplay.c
      	* app/gdisplay_ops.c
      	* app/histogram_tool.[ch]
      	* app/info_window.c
      	* app/install.c
      	* app/ops_buttons.c
      	* app/palette.c
      	* app/palette_select.c
      	* app/paths_dialog.c
      	* app/pattern_select.c
      	* app/resize.c
      	* app/scale_toolc.c
      	* app/text_tool.c:
      	s/container_border_width/container_set_border_width/g,
      	s/sprintf/g_snprintf/g, replaced some constant string lengths with
      	strlen(x).
      
      	* app/bezier_select.c
      	* app/blend.c
      	* app/boundary.c
      	* app/errors.[ch]
      	* app/free_select.c
      	* app/gimpbrushlist.c
      	* app/gimprc.c
      	* app/iscissors.c
      	* app/main.c
      	* app/patterns.[ch]
      	* app/text_tool.c: namespace fanaticism: prefixed all gimp error
      	functions with "gimp_" and formated the messages more uniformly.
      
      	* app/gradient.c
      	* app/gradient_select.c: same stuff as above for the ui
      	code. There are still some sub-dialogs which need cleanup.
      
      	Did some cleanup in most of these files: prototypes, removed tons
      	of #include's, i18n fixes, s/w/widget/ as above, indentation, ...
      a4c1e8a5
  16. 23 Apr, 1999 1 commit
    • Manish Singh's avatar
      gave parasite undo a MISC_UNDO class for now so it compiles · b8c19394
      Manish Singh authored
      * app/gimpdrawable.c: gave parasite undo a MISC_UNDO class for now
      so it compiles
      
      * app/tools_cmds.c: fix crop invoker to give correct args to
      crop_image
      
      * app/color_cmds.c: s/GRAY/GRAY_LUT/g;
      
      * app/brush_select.[ch]: removed PDB procs, export brush_active_dialogs,
      brush_select_dialog, s/active_dialogs/brush_active_dialogs/
      
      * app/gimage_cmds.[ch]
      * app/channel_ops.[ch]: removed channel ops PDB procs, moved duplicate
      function from gimage_cmds to channel_ops, export offset and duplicate
      
      * app/gimpbrushlist.[ch]: removed PDB procs
      
      * app/gradient.[ch]: removed PDB procs,
      
      * app/gradient_header.h: exported G_SAMPLE, GradSelect, num_gradients,
      grad_active_dialogs, gradient_select_dialog
      
      * app/gradient_select.c: removed PDB procs,
      s/active_dialogs/grad_active_dialogs/
      
      * app/patterns.[ch]: removed PDB procs
      
      * app/pattern_select.[ch]: removed PDB procs,
      s/active_dialogs/pattern_active_dialogs/
      
      * app/procedural_db.c: removed PDB procs and supporting functions
      
      * app/procedrual_db.h: fiddled with enums
      
      * app/channel_cmds.[ch]
      * app/drawable_cmds.[ch]
      * app/parasite_cmds.[ch]: pdbgenned now, removed header files
      
      * app/gimpparasite.c: minor cleanup
      
      * app/internal_procs.c: use pdbgen stuff
      
      * app/tools_cmds.c
      * app/text_tool_cmds.c: updated from pdbgen
      
      * app/brushes_cmds.c
      * app/brush_select_cmds.c
      * app/gradient_cmds.c
      * app/gradient_select_cmds.c
      * app/patterns_cmds.c
      * app/pattern_select_cmds.c
      * app/procedural_db_cmds.c: new pdbgen files
      
      * app/Makefile.am: file shuffle (see above)
      
      -Yosh
      b8c19394
  17. 28 Mar, 1999 1 commit
    • Manish Singh's avatar
      #include <glib.h> · 5131a011
      Manish Singh authored
      * app/procedural_db.h: #include <glib.h>
      
      * app/channel_ops.[ch]: exported OFFSET_BACKGROUND and
      OFFSET_TRANSPARENT as an enum
      
      * app/convert.[ch]: exported MACNUMCOLORS, theCustomPalette,
      convert_image, removed PDB procs
      
      * app/text_tool.[ch]: exported PIXELS and POINTS as an enum
      
      * app/convert_cmds.c
      * app/edit_cmds.c
      * app/floating_sel_cmds.c
      * app/gdisplay_cmds.c
      * app/paths_cmds.c
      * app/undo_cmds.c: pdbgen autogenerated files now
      
      * app/internal_procs.c: use the pdbgen register_foo functions
      
      * app/edit_cmds.h
      * app/floating_sel_cmds.h
      * app/gdisplay_cmds.h
      * app/paths_cmds.h
      * app/undo_cmds.h: removed
      
      * app/Makefile.am: reflect above changes
      
      * Makefile.am: paths.xbm->path.xbm, fix typo in EXTRA_DIST
      
      -Yosh
      5131a011
  18. 29 Jun, 1998 1 commit
  19. 13 Apr, 1998 1 commit
  20. 22 Jan, 1998 1 commit
  21. 24 Nov, 1997 1 commit